![]() The same phenomenon takes place when the radar frequency changes because the relative position of the target scatterers, measured at different wavelengths, changes. As the geometry of the target’s scattering points changes aspect with motion, the target’s RCS varies, or scintillates. The RCS of a complex target, such as a ship or aircraft, depends on the look angle of the radar. The trihedral corner reflector is made with three right angle plates, which is illustrated in the figure below. Trihedral Reflector’s RCS, Edge length and Frequency Correlation If the trihedral is placed such that the bottom plate is parallel to the ground, then the RCS of the trihedral is severely diminished at low grazing angles with respect to the ground.If a trihedral is tilted forward so that its direction of maximum RCS is at a shallow grazing angle with respect to the ground, then ground-lobing becomes problematic, diminishing the accuracy of the RCS calculations.The RCS falls off rather dramatically as aspect angles approach parallel with the plates that make up the reflector.The equations often provided for theoretical RCS assume the trihedral exists in free space, independent of surrounding environmental reflectors such as the ground.However, the following undesirable attributes also exist. The wider half-power response of the triangular reflector, the more leeway there will be for alignment between the radar and the calibration target. They are physically smaller and yield a wider half-power response.The trihedral corner reflect is highly tolerant to the misalignment, which offers a convenient way for quick field setup.Theoretical RCS easily calculated as a function of aspect angle.Fairly broad range of aspect angles with a large RCS.Fairly large Radar Cross Section (RCS) for its size.They offer the following desirable attributes. Trihedral corner reflectors are a canonical radar reflector frequently used to calibrate or gauge the performance of radar systems. Trihedral corner reflectors are the preferred canonical target for SAR performance evaluation for many radar developments programs. The larger a corner reflector is, the more energy is reflected. Thus, even small objects with small RCS yield a sufficiently strong echo. Incoming electromagnetic waves are backscattered by multiple reflection accurately in that direction from which they come. A corner reflector consisting of two or three electrically conductive surfaces which are mounted crosswise (at an angle of exactly 90 degrees). ![]() ![]() Corner reflectors are used to generate a particularly strong radar echo from objects that would otherwise have only very low effective Radar cross section (RCS). The commonly seen corner reflectors are dihedral and trihedral. In general, the corner reflector consists mutually intersected perpendicular plates. Therefore, corner reflector is a useful device for Radar system calibration. That said, many other supplements, such as zinc, folate, and vitamin D, do not appear to have this effect, according to research ( 35).Īs with all supplements, there is a risk they may interact with any current medication you may be taking. Many different supplements can help increase insulin sensitivity, including vitamin C, probiotics, and magnesium. Some human studies have found it harmful, while others have not ( 33, 34). Unlike other fats, trans fats provide no health benefits and increase the risk of many diseases ( 32).Įvidence on the effects of high trans-fat intake on insulin resistance appears to be mixed. It also appears to delay the stomach from releasing food into the intestines, giving the body more time to absorb sugar into the bloodstream ( 31). Vinegar could help increase insulin sensitivity by reducing blood sugar and improving the effectiveness of insulin ( 30). These beneficial effects of green tea could be due to its powerful antioxidant epigallocatechin gallate (EGCG), which helps increase insulin sensitivity ( 29). Several studies have found that drinking green tea can help increase insulin sensitivity and reduce blood sugar ( 27, 28). Research has identified at least 900 compounds contained in a variety of herbs and spices that may contribute to reducing insulin resistance ( 25). Other herbs that may have this effect include basil, dill, fennel, parsley, cumin, nutmeg, oregano, and rosemary. Herbs and spices, including fenugreek, turmeric, ginger, cinnamon, and garlic, have shown promising results in increasing insulin sensitivity ( 25, 26). Learn which foods contain lots of added sugar. The effects of fructose on insulin resistance also appear to affect people who do not have diabetes, as reported in a review of literature showing that consuming a lot of fructose over less than 60 days increased liver insulin resistance, independent of total calorie intake ( 24). Many studies have found that higher intakes of fructose can increase insulin resistance among people with diabetes ( 22, 23). Reduce your intake of added sugarsĪdded sugars, which are found mostly in highly processed foods, include primarily high fructose corn syrup and table sugar ( sucrose). Reducing your carb intake could help increase insulin sensitivity because high carb eating patterns tend to lead to spikes in blood sugar ( 19).Įating smaller portions of carbs regularly throughout the day provides the body with less sugar at each meal, making insulin’s job easier.Įating regularly benefits insulin sensitivity, and eating low glycemic index (GI) carbs, in particular, is better because they slow the release of sugar into the blood, giving insulin more time to work efficiently ( 20, 21). The 1990s saw an increasing modernization of the used clothing industry, with websites like eBay (founded in 1995) making it possible for people to buy and sell vintage clothing worldwide. By the late 1980s, with vintage clothing becoming increasingly popular and increasingly scarce, some manufacturers began producing reproductions (or “repros”) of hard-to-find vintage clothing items. As the seventies wore on and used clothing continued to become more popular, the next wave of counter culture kids found new ways to embrace vintage clothing.Īs the hippies faded and used clothing continued to become more popular, the new counterculture of the late 1970s and early 1980s, led by punk and new wave bands like the Ramones and the Talking Heads, gave new life to vintage fashions. In 1975, Caterine Milinaire and Carol Troy published “Cheap Chic”, a fashion guide the espoused the benefits of secondhand clothing, with the subtitle “Hundreds of Money-Saving Hints To Create Your Own Great Look”. By the early 1970s, with the cool kids on both coasts embracing vintage clothing, the mainstream consensus about used clothing starting to shift. For the counterculture, second hand clothing not only fit in their low budget lifestyle, it was also a way to reject the rising tide of consumerism that was sweeping through mainstream America. On the West coast, hippies were hitting up second hand and military surplus stores, making vintage dresses and bell bottom trousers common sights among the crowd at Haight-Ashbury. The same year, “Vintage Chic”-New York City’s first trendy vintage clothing store-opened in SoHo (Harriet Love, who opened the store, released a book about in 1982: Harriet Love’s Guide to Vintage Chic). It wasn’t until the hippie and mod movements of the mid 1960s that ‘used’ stopped being a dirty word when it came to clothing.Īccording to the New York Times, the vintage clothing trend started in 1965 when English kids began visiting the Portobello Road London, scooping up elaborate ‘antique’ clothing like embellished dresses and military jackets. In fact, it was really only worn by people who couldn’t afford new clothing. When the electron beam emitted from the electron gun strikes the phosphors dots, these dots glow. ![]() These are the primary colors while all the other secondary colors are made by combining these basic colors. ![]() The fluorescent screen has phosphors dots on it of three different colors red, green and blue. That electron beam passes through the vertical and horizontal plates to strike the fluorescent screen. Hence negatively charged particles are attracted towards the anode that is positively charged. These electrons emitted from the electron gun are negatively charged while the anode following the electron gun is positively charged. Then at the very front of the tube, there exists a fluorescent screen upon which the beam of the electron strikes. Then there are horizontal and vertical plates called as X-plates and Y-plates respectively. Then a positively charged anode is present in front of the electron gun. In front of the cathode there is an electron gun that emits electrons. As one can look onto the figure that there is a cathode at the back of the tube.
